ROVE/BUSH FINALLY GIVES US THE TRUTH FOR THE IRAQ WAR: OIL


CORONADO, Calif. (AP)--President George W. Bush Tuesday answered growing anti- war protests with a fresh reason for American troops to continue fighting in Iraq: protecting that country's vast oil fields, which he said would otherwise fall under the control of terrorist extremists.

While in the past he has avoided making links between the war and Iraq's oil reserves, Bush used ceremonies marking the 60th anniversary of the end of World War II to say that the Iraqi oil industry - and the wealth it could create - must not fall under the control of Osama bin Laden and al-Qaida forces in Iraq led by Abu Musab al-Zarqawi.
